The Fundamentals of Grip and Stance

Mastering the proper ⁤grip and ‍stance lays⁤ the foundation for sound​ golf mechanics. An efficient grip ⁢ensures a comfortable and secure hold‍ on‌ the club,​ allowing for precise club ​control and ⁢accuracy. There are three main types of grips: neutral, strong, and weak. Each grip affects the ⁤clubface angle at impact, resulting in different⁤ ball flights.

Stance refers to the positioning‍ of the feet and body⁤ relative to the ball ⁢at address. A balanced and stable ‌stance ⁣provides the necessary leverage for ​efficient power transfer‍ during the swing. It involves the width of the foot stance, the knee and hip flex, and the ‌alignment of the shoulders, hips, and feet. The stance can vary depending​ on⁢ the club used, swing‌ type, and individual characteristics.

Proper grip and stance are crucial for:

  • Maintaining balance and stability
  • Directing ⁣the clubface at the desired angle ⁢of attack
  • Optimizing power and control
  • Improving consistency and accuracy

Mastering the Golf Swing: Plane and Tempo Analysis

Plane refers to the⁢ vertical angle of ⁣the ⁤clubhead’s path as it swings. A consistent swing plane​ is crucial for delivering the ball ⁤with accuracy and power. Factors such as shoulder tilt, hip rotation, and arm motion contribute to maintaining a stable ⁤swing plane. By analyzing the plane of your swing, you can identify deviations‍ and‌ make adjustments to‌ optimize ball striking.

Tempo, on the other hand, encompasses the overall rhythm ⁤and speed of your swing. A smooth, controlled tempo allows ‍you to maintain precision and​ timing. Tempo varies among golfers, but establishing a stable and repeatable rhythm is essential. Factors such as backswing duration, downswing smoothness, and follow-through timing impact tempo. Analyzing ⁤your tempo can highlight inefficiencies and guide‍ you in developing a⁣ consistent, well-paced swing.

Plane and tempo analysis provide valuable insights into your golf swing mechanics. By assessing these aspects, you can identify ⁢areas for improvement and develop targeted practice strategies. With consistent⁤ practice and refinement, you can achieve a more controlled, precise, and powerful swing that enhances your overall performance on⁤ the golf course.

Chipping and Putting Perfection: Precision Techniques and Green ‍Reading Skills

Mastering ‌chipping ​and‍ putting is crucial for‌ enhancing golf performance and achieving precision on the greens. These techniques require a combination of skill, precision, and the ability to read green conditions effectively.

PRECISION CHIPPING:

  • Short-Game Wedge Selection: Choose the appropriate wedge based on distance, lie, and green conditions.
  • Controlled Swing: ‍Maintain a smooth, controlled swing with a consistent tempo and limited wrist action.
  • Backspin for Control: Create backspin by striking the⁣ ball above the ⁢center, promoting stopping power and control.

GREEN READING SKILLS:

  • Slope Observation: Pay attention to the⁤ contours and slopes⁣ of the green; they ‍significantly⁢ affect ball movement.
  • Grain ​Analysis: Determine the direction⁣ of grass growth, as it can influence the roll and path of⁣ putts.
  • Elevation Changes: Consider any elevation changes on the green; ⁣a ball rolling⁣ uphill or downhill will behave differently.

PUTTING PRECISION:

  • Aim and Alignment: Ensure proper alignment with the intended line and ‌target.
  • Stroke Consistency: ⁢ Maintain a smooth, rhythmic stroke with‌ the‍ putter moving back and forth along⁤ the‌ same path.
  • Speed Control: Control the speed of the putt based on​ the distance, slope,‌ and grain of the green.

Pre-Shot Routine and Mental Game Optimization

A meticulous pre-shot routine can ignite mental focus and promote exceptional performance. By establishing a consistent ​cadence ‍of ​physical actions coupled with ‌focused visualization, golfers prime ‍their bodies and minds for precision shots. Key elements of an ⁤effective pre-shot ‍routine include:

  • Physical Preparation: Optimize physical readiness by⁢ adopting a consistent⁢ stance, grip, and alignment. Concentrate on balancing body weight, aligning feet, and setting proper⁢ posture. Deep breathing exercises and ⁣muscle activation techniques ​enhance coordination and muscle⁤ memory.
  • Mental Visualization: Engage in vivid mental⁣ imagery to visualize the desired ball​ flight​ path, trajectory, and target. ⁤Picture the ball soaring effortlessly​ towards the pin. Utilize the power ‍of positive self-talk ‌to build confidence and‍ reinforce belief in‌ one’s abilities. Mental‌ rehearsal ⁢trains ‍the brain to anticipate success, reducing anxiety and improving focus.
  • Emotion Regulation: Golf demands acute emotional control⁤ and resilience. Practice techniques to manage​ negative emotions and maintain composure. Employ relaxation⁣ strategies such as deep breathing, progressive⁤ muscle relaxation,⁣ or mindfulness. Stay present ⁤and focused on the ‍present shot, detaching from past ​mistakes or anticipating future outcomes.
